The problem I foresee here is that there may be a ton of people attending this Panel who don't know anything about Mass Effect except the media holier-than-thou drivel that has been forcefed to them throughout this entire debacle. We may account for a majority of the Mass Effect fan base, but of the entire glut of gamers that will be attending PAX? Definitely not.

I firmly believe the Retake movement will be outnumbered 10:1 in the midst of PAX, which is sad. People have been conditioned to to accept a product they bought which had some very shifty and disappointing advertising about how it would all wrap up. Generally speaking a company should be held accountable for all of its marketing, hence the FTC debacle (which I don't agree with).

Games are a tenuous balancing act between art and consumer product. Art can still satisfy consumer desires, and bending to consumer desires can still create art. The two are not exclusive to either end, and never have been. Changing an ending to a game to satisfy your fans doesn't sacrifice the integrity of the nature of the art this medium offers either, because art is an expression, and in games it is an expression that can change.

Hell, if I want to be brutally honest think about the cliched stories of artists comissioned to paint royalty. Often in those stories the royalty might take a peak or two at the art and have it changed to meet their desires. In the end it was still art, but it was art that was paid for to satisfy the client/consumer. It was still art.

Now we aren't fat cat royalty, but we definitely love the portrait that was given to us... except for that big honkin' wart on the tip of our nose. Lets have that removed. Because you're making this art for an audience to sell, and yes there is a certain amount of obligation that comes with that when you're looking to make a profit.
